I get 0.5 KiB/block. Did I fail to find an option or an appropriate kernel patch, I do I have to write my own patch? I'm guessing I'll find 2 KiB/block easy to fake, since 0.5 KiB divides evenly into 2 KiB. Specifically, I want to see 2048 where now I see 512 in response to my query `blockdev --getss`. A more complete example console log follows: Pat LaVarre $ $ dd of=dd.bin bs=1M count=1 if=/dev/zero 1+0 records in 1+0 records out $ $ ls -l dd.bin -rw-rw-r-- 1 pat pat 1048576 Sep 29 09:43 dd.bin $ $ sudo /sbin/losetup /dev/loop0 dd.bin $ $ sudo blockdev --getss /dev/loop0 512 $
